Output 64d39bb3e103713fb698bd120e20b79d4db31c2e30e768957df6e4d58932a8cd:0

value
3600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8508d2c4e20f0db5b3bf5862b3f9f6b7ab9f2ed OP_EQUAL
address
3H2ywary7iHKCSX7NLVoHb4HS83BTytBCJ
transaction
64d39bb3e103713fb698bd120e20b79d4db31c2e30e768957df6e4d58932a8cd
spent
true